Core Benefits of Management Accounting PDFs
Management accounting pdf formats offer clear advantages in financial clarity and operational control. One major advantage is enhanced cost visibility—these documents break down expenses into actionable categories, enabling precise budgeting and variance analysis. By presenting real-time data through charts, summaries, and dashboards, the PDF format supports swift decision-making without sacrificing depth. Another strength lies in performance benchmarking; managers compare actual results against targets, identifying inefficiencies early. The flexibility of digital PDFs allows easy sharing across departments, promoting transparency and collaboration. Together, these features transform raw data into strategic assets that drive sustainable growth.

While powerful tools, management accounting pdfs rely heavily on data accuracy—garbage in means garbage out—meaning flawed inputs undermine trustworthiness. Overreliance on quantitative metrics may overshadow qualitative factors like employee morale or customer satisfaction, leading to myopic strategies. Furthermore, creating or maintaining high-quality PDF reports demands skilled analysts; without proper training, misinterpretation risks spread quickly. Lastly, excessive complexity in formatting can obscure key insights for non-specialists, reducing practical usability.
